The structure of powder injection machine and plastic injection machine is similar, but when plastic formed, due to some plastic will be swell after ejected, the size of actual cavity is rather smaller than final parts. The size of the MIM injection molding cavity is determined by the sintering shrinkage rate. Among the expand quantities of injection is up to by solid powder content and sintering shrinkage rate. In addition, the deformation of sintering is caused by distribute powder. The existing of shrinkage and deformation ask that powder injection molding should have more advanced mold design than plastic injection molding, to reduce the defects during process.
The biggest difference of MIM and plastic injection molding is the difference of injection material, the plastic have high liquidity after heat plasticization in injection machine, but the liquidity of MIM material is poor, the size shape and position of gate will have a very important influence for forming. The unsuitable gate design will lead to shrinkage holes, jet, weld line, trachoma and other defects.
The influence of melt temperature of injection material and injection speed rate is relative small, the wave direction is same and flat, the curve has a slight upward trend, when get a certain gate size, the influence of process parameter on the flow length is the same as that of the injection forming process.
In recently, the metal injection molding machine are mostly use tradition plastic injection machine. Because the material of metal powder injection molding is multiphase mixture with difference density, especially in melting step, because of big density of metal, using tradition reciprocating injection machines, it will lead to metal stay in the bottom because of gravity work, let the density of green parts is not uniform.
